Display a message box when the user tries to assign a limit trait twice
Currently, if a user assigns to an attribute A a limit trait that is already used by another attribute B under the same parent attribute, then attribute A will gain the limit trait and attribute B will silently lose the limit trait.

Rename "Query Date" to "Query Time" in PI System Explorer
"Query Time" is more accurate than "Query Date". A time is an instant in a continuous time dimension. A date is either a 1-day midnight-to-midnight span in a continuous time dimension, or it is a single date in a discrete date dimension.
